我正在使用一个非常棒的包 Rcpp 将dataset(name)
生成合成数据集的 C++ 函数传递给 R。其中一个数据集constant_file
不是生成/采样的,而是包含在 .Rdata 文件中。传递给 name 下的函数数据集时是否可以返回它dataset(constant_file)
?我用谷歌搜索了它,但它似乎不是一个选择。
函数数据集看起来像这样:
Eigen::MatrixXd generate_dataset(std::string name) {
if (name == "box") {
... generate a uniform sample from box and return it...
}
if (name == "constant_file") {
... read the .Rdata or .csv and return it ...
}
}